Ex-Eagles guard Todd Herremans put up thank you billboards in Philly

After 10 seasons with the Eagles, Todd Herremans is leaving Philadelphia. The 32-year-old guard signed with the Colts as a free agent this week after being cut by the Eagles.
As a farewell gesture, Herremans purchased eight billboards along Philadelphia highways to thank Eagles fans.

Herremans also shared a message via Twitter for the city after he was released.
I love you Philadelphia. You will always be a huge part of who I am. Thank you from the bottom of my heart!
— Mr. Herremans (@toddherremans) February 28, 2015
Herremans was a durable player for the Eagles, playing in 79% of the team's games during his tenure.
